r-cran-m2r: Macaulay2 interface for R

 m2r was created at the American Mathematical Society's 2016 Mathematics
 Research Community gathering on algebraic statistics. It connects R to a
 persistent local or remote Macaulay2 session and leverages mpoly's existing
 infrastructure to provide wrappers for commonly used algebraic algorithms in
 a way that naturally fits into the R ecosystem, alleviating the need to
 learn Macaulay2. m2r provides a flexible framework for computations in the
 algebraic statistics community and beyond.
